Job Description

Renesas is seeking an experienced Digital Mixed-Signal System Architect to define, model, and validate the digitally implemented mixed-signal data paths used in next-generation digital power management products for AI, datacenter, and high-performance computing applications.

This role focuses on the digital architecture that connects real-world analog measurements to control-loop decisions: ADC interfaces, ADC controllers, front-end filtering, digital signal processing, telemetry paths, emulation models, timing behavior, fixed-point implementation, and hardware/firmware interface definition.

The successful candidate will work closely with systems, digital design, firmware, verification, validation, applications, and analog design teams to translate product requirements into executable architecture, emulation-ready models, RTL-facing specifications, and silicon-validation evidence. This is not a traditional analog design role; it is a digital systems architecture role for mixed-signal power products.

WHY THIS ROLE MATTERS
  • Own the digital mixed-signal architecture between sensed power-rail behavior and control-loop action.
  • Define reusable front-end DSP, ADC-control, emulation, and observability patterns for advanced digital power products.
  • Help product teams converge faster by making mixed-signal behavior executable, measurable, and traceable from model to RTL to silicon.
KEY RESPONSIBILITIES
  • Define digital mixed-signal system architecture for digital multiphase power controllers and related power management products.
  • Architect front-end digital signal-processing paths used to filter, condition, scale, decimate, observe, and route sensed voltage and current information into control-loop, telemetry, protection, and diagnostic functions.
  • Define ADC interface behavior, ADC controller requirements, sampling relationships, data-valid timing, channel sequencing, calibration hooks, latency budgets, saturation behavior, quantization expectations, and error-handling requirements.
  • Develop executable models and emulation-oriented representations that allow system behavior to be explored before RTL and silicon are complete.
  • Translate system and control-loop requirements into RTL-facing specifications, fixed-point formats, datapath constraints, register behavior, firmware interfaces, and validation requirements.
  • Collaborate with analog design experts on ADC and sensing assumptions while focusing ownership on the digital architecture, control data path, emulation behavior, and system-level integration.
  • Work with firmware teams to define observability, debug access, telemetry behavior, configuration flows, and bring-up hooks needed for characterization and customer support.
  • Partner with verification and validation teams to define reference scenarios, pass/fail criteria, correlation expectations, coverage targets, and structured evidence for architectural decisions.
  • Analyze tradeoffs across loop performance, latency, noise sensitivity, resolution, dynamic range, power, area, configurability, implementation complexity, and customer-visible behavior.
  • Document architecture clearly for cross-functional execution teams, including assumptions, interface contracts, model behavior, limits, corner cases, and validation expectations.
